<p>The soon to be released&nbsp;animated&nbsp;feature film &#39;A Liar&#39;s Autobiography&#39; has been a major project here at Beakus&#39; studio in London. We have created 10 minutes of the film which is derived from the autobiography of Monty Python&#39;s Graham Chapman, and will be screening on American TV in early 2012, before getting a cinema release here in the UK.</p>
<p>Two directors &#8211; Matthias Hoegg and Dan Chester &#8211; helmed two teams to put the animation together in 2D and 3D, with the final footage being composited for 3D stereoscopic projection. Sadly it&#39;s all tightly under the production companies hat at the moment so we can&#39;t show you much but for a bunch of stills taken from our work-in-progress.</p>
<p>But we are dead excited by the imminent release. Our section is voiced, posthumously, by Graham himself and also by Terry Gilliam and Terry Jones. We follow Graham as he tries to negotiate heady days in Hollywood, full of excess and star inanity.</p>

<p>Running between programmes right through Summer on CBeebies is this ident by Matthias Hoegg. After producing some beautiful idents in Spring for CBeebies we were asked to interpret young Sam&#39;s Summertime adventures by the sea which take him on a magical boat ride in the clouds.. Working to the pre-determined soundtrack of an interview with little Sam gave us a structure upon which to visualise his watery world and add our own imagination. <p>Matthias Hoegg&#39;s 2011 BAFTA nominated film &#39;Thursday&#39; is stylistically fascinating, full of digitally-inspired patterns and geometric compositions. It tells the story of what will happen on a random Thursday in the near future, when two people finally get together on a lift to space&#8230;</p>

<p>Drops morph into various aquatic lifeforms on their way through the watercycle in this elegaic hand-drawn animation by Matthias Hoegg. The film was awarded 1st Place for Screen-based Design at the Norwegian Association for Visual Communication, &#39;Grafill&#39;, in 2006.</p>

<p>Matthias Hoegg&#39;s elegant, subtle and poetic short &#39;August&#39; drops us in a caravan park where ants busy themselves beneath boozed-up sun-worshippers and reddened hedonists. The two worlds reflect one another as all the while the summertime passes slowly. Hoegg&#39;s stylistic use of 2D and 3D design, his strong, structured framing, and sumptuous colouring, add up to a compelling watch. We present a clip below.
